Sunstone Therapies, Inc. Files Form D with SEC

Sunstone Therapies, Inc. recently submitted a Form D fil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). Form D is a document required to be filed by companies within 15 days of the first sale of securities in a private placement offering. This filing indicates that Sunstone Therapies, Inc. has raised capital through the sale of securities, although specific details about the offering are not disclosed in the filing.
